Weather Forecasting
|
|
Detailed
fuel usage and temperature data from
tank monitors are integrated with real time weather data and
forecasts from NWS. Each customers usage is indexed to local
temperature differentials & the NWS feed. Historical data every
30 minutes, 5 and 10 day forecasts 4 times per day, and 30 year
averages for each location.
|
Provides a much more accurate relationship
between customer fuel usage and weather, allowing for a timely response
to changes in customer fuel usage patterns and local weather conditions. Forecast and
delivery schedules are
automatically updated simultaneously in response to new weather
data.

New Features
to Manage Forecasts
|
A new reforecast
button has been added
to the Manage Forecast chart page. The reforecast button pops up a page with a new forecast using the latest settings. Adjust the settings that affect the
forecast for a tank and see the results immediately on the active
forecast. Interactively refine the usage forecast
to maximize delivery drop size and get added control to
continuously improve delivery operations.
|
Example: A recent customer delivery was 20% off
ideal. Further investigation revealed the customer recently added a
spa. Adjust the forecast to account for the new spa load using load
profiles and interactively reforecast to hit the ideal delivery day.
|
A new
reschedule button
has been added
to the Manage Forecast chart page. Users can immediately
reschedule deliveries after making forecast changes. The changes
affect the actual delivery schedule immediately. Combined with
the reforecast feature
schedule deliveries for the maximum drop size. Get added control and
continuously improve delivery operations.
|
Example: Continuing from the above example, the
forecast has provided the ideal delivery day; use the reschedule button
to apply the PowerMax automated scheduling control to arrive at the
best delivery day.
|
A new Load Profile button
has been added to the Manage Forecast chart page. Now Load Profiles
and Forecast Preferences can remain on the screen while
reforecasting and rescheduling. Easily capture and adjust future
usage forecast based on new information about customer loads.
|
Example: While making a
delivery, the driver notices that the homeowner is installing a spa.
Using e-Fuel Mobile he creates a customer service case, to inform
the office. Customer Service creates a load profile record for the
new spa at an additional 5 gallons a day during the summer. The new
forecast adjusts the usage rate automatically using the load
profiles and the scheduling system reschedules automatically.

Tank Monitor Input and Impersonations
|
Knowledge of local
fuel usage patterns can be
applied to non-monitored tanks using tank monitor impersonations.
|
Using tank
monitor
impersonations.
-
A non-monitored tank can be assigned
the statistical profile of a similar monitored tank.
-
A group of
custom fuel usage profiles can be set up using existing monitored
tanks with solid statistics.
-
Custom manual statistical profiles can
be created for special categories of tank monitor impersonations.
-
NEW Manual Usage
Statistics: Create a 'manual usage statistic" with an
average user rate.
|
More flexibility to accurately
forecast and meet your customers propane needs. A great benefit of
the Manual Usage
Statistics is that you can modify them for any season of the year. You can set the Winter, Spring, and
Fall forecasts to have the same reaction to weather changes, i.e.
temperature drops and usage increases accordingly. When summer
comes, the temperature will likely be too high to generate a
forecast using the same rates as the other seasons. With the Manual
Usage Statistics, you can choose an average usage rate (i.e. 1% per
day of a 1000 gallon tank>10 gallons per day) and have that be used
for the summer instead of attempting to forecast based on weather
changes.
|
Recording tank level & inside/outside
temperature every half hour provides the daily fuel usage, local weather
and historical user habit data that enables highly accurate customer
fuel usage forecasts.
|
Automates the use of historical data by
applying the fuel usage rate from the same period last year as a variable
to forecast this year. Smoothly handle new accounts, rentals, and
home sales.
